Output e5ddeadd6a7bc13be1488eaf1053ef5cd6b5176a860e52ccdaa71c929713b65c:3

value
32575078
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4664746b92daa26a35f889f62576cd5cf45f71bc OP_EQUALVERIFY OP_CHECKSIG
address
17RCe9Zk8dJQjj2iEDPbciZq5h6KPuuxiP
transaction
e5ddeadd6a7bc13be1488eaf1053ef5cd6b5176a860e52ccdaa71c929713b65c
spent
true